KHSD Student Community Art Scholarship

Applications Close March 31st

    The KHSD Student Community Art Scholarship is a unique opportunity designed to support and cultivate the talents of local students passionate about the arts. This scholarship covers a semester of art education, offering a range of courses from foundational skills to specialized techniques in painting, sculpture, and mixed media. Aimed at fostering creative growth and artistic expression, it's a chance for one deserving student from each participating high school to explore their potential in a nurturing and inspiring environment.

F.A.Q.s

Q: May I submit on behalf of a student?

A: Yes, Teachers and Guardians are welcome to submit on behalf of an applicant.

Q: Is there a GPA requirement?

A: There is no strict GPA cutoff. We are primarily interested in your artistic abilities and potential.

Q: How will the scholarship recipient be chosen?

A: Selection is based on artistic talent, creativity, the potential for artistic growth.

Q: When is the application deadline?

A: Applications close March 31st

Q: Who is eligible to apply for the scholarship?

A: High school students demonstrating a strong passion for the arts, including but not limited to visual arts, are eligible.

Q: What types of art are considered for the scholarship?

A: While our primary focus is on visual arts, we welcome applications showcasing exceptional creativity in any artistic discipline.

Q: How should I submit my Creative Effort Example?

A: Portfolios should be submitted digitally, with clear images or videos of your work, along with descriptions for the piece.

Q: Can I submit works in non-traditional art forms?

A: Yes, we encourage the submission of works across a broad spectrum of artistic expressions that demonstrate innovation and creativity.
